Thanks, I know the market is tight and I will probably end up playing and keeping this cue at this point. Here is a picture of the pin and some comments on it. I was hoping to sell this and pick up a cheaper cue under my current circumstances.


Structurally, the pin is the same as the orig omega pins with the exception of the rounded top. The TPI, ID and OD are the same. However, the pin was made by a machine shop and these particular pins were comissioned to be made by Esoteric Cues (scdiveteam) within the last decade some time. The pin is actually brass, dipped in chrome. Hope this helps.
